Federal prosecutors in Manhattan came to believe that the $7.2 billion represented the proceeds of specified unlawful activity or a conspiracy to commit such an offense. The U.S. Attorney in Manhattan, Preet Bharara, filed a civil forfeiture complaint against the money in December at the same time that the government announced that Barbara Picower had agreed to turn over all of the money as part of the largest single forfeiture recovery in U.S. history. The feds said the settlement contained no finding or admission of fault and that Barbara Picower was doing the right thing, but at a press conference Bharara declined to exonerate Jeffry Picower, calling the issue a moot point given that he was no longer alive. Freilich is the treasurer of The JPB Foundation, and one of its four trustees is William Zabel, the longtime lawyer for the Picowers who is a founding partner of the big law firm Schulte Roth & Zabel. A consistent theme across all of JPBs program areas is providing similarly motivated actors pursuing different strategies with the resources, time and space they need to collaborate, network and draw upon each others strengths. The organizations had not worked together before, and according to Picower, they were not excited about collaborating. JPB incentivized the three organizations joint planning and long-term cooperation with a $6 million grant and has continued to support their work.
